How they compare

Netherlands currently reports 4,766 SDR per person against 4,535 SDR per person in Hungary, a difference of 231 SDR per person.

That makes Netherlands's figure about 1.1 times Hungary's.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 43 shared years of data; in 1983 it was Netherlands ahead.

Hungary ranks 31st and Netherlands ranks 28th of 179 countries.

Across the 5 decades both report, Hungary averaged higher in 3 and Netherlands in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ade Hungary Netherlands Difference Ahead
1980s 187.57 SDR per person 1,690 SDR per person 1,503 SDR per person Netherlands
1990s 506.4 SDR per person 1,686 SDR per person 1,179 SDR per person Netherlands
2000s 1,353 SDR per person 983.75 SDR per person 369.62 SDR per person Hungary
2010s 2,618 SDR per person 1,763 SDR per person 854.5 SDR per person Hungary
2020s 3,538 SDR per person 3,086 SDR per person 452.55 SDR per person Hungary

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
